The Link Between Statins and Liver Enzymes

It's important to understand that statins, like many medications, are processed by the liver. During this process, it's not uncommon for there to be a slight, temporary elevation in certain liver enzymes, particularly alanine aminotransferase (ALT) and aspartate aminotransferase (AST). These elevations are often mild and usually resolve on their own without any intervention or long-term consequences. They are typically monitored by your doctor through regular blood tests.

Do Specific Statins Have a Higher Risk of Liver Damage?

When addressing "Which statins cause the most liver damage?", the scientific consensus is that no specific statin has been definitively proven to cause significantly more liver damage than others in the general population. The risk of severe, symptomatic liver injury from statins is very low, affecting an estimated 1 to 3 people per 100,000 users per year. This risk is considered comparable across the different types of statins available.

However, there are nuances to consider:

  • Dose-Dependent Effects: Higher doses of any statin are generally associated with a slightly increased risk of side effects, including liver enzyme elevations. This is a general principle for many medications, not exclusive to statins.
  • Individual Susceptibility: Some individuals may be more genetically predisposed to experiencing adverse reactions to certain medications. This can apply to statins as well, meaning an individual might react more strongly to one statin than another, but this is highly personalized.
  • Drug Interactions: Certain medications, when taken concurrently with statins, can increase the risk of statin-related side effects, including potential liver issues. Your doctor will always review your current medications to minimize these risks.

Identifying and Managing Statin-Induced Liver Injury

The most common sign of statin-induced liver injury is an asymptomatic elevation of liver enzymes (ALT and AST) on blood tests. Severe, symptomatic liver damage is extremely rare and typically presents with symptoms such as:

  • Jaundice (yellowing of the skin or eyes)
  • Dark urine
  • Abdominal pain (especially in the upper right quadrant)
  • Nausea and vomiting
  • Unusual tiredness or weakness

If your doctor observes significant elevations in liver enzymes or you experience any concerning symptoms, they will likely:

  • Repeat the blood tests to confirm the elevation.
  • Temporarily stop the statin medication to see if the liver enzymes return to normal.
  • Investigate other potential causes for the liver enzyme elevations.
  • If the statin is deemed the cause, they may switch you to a different statin or a lower dose, or explore alternative cholesterol-lowering medications.

It's crucial to remember that the benefits of statins in preventing heart attacks and strokes often far outweigh the very small risks of liver-related side effects for most individuals. Open communication with your healthcare provider is key to managing your cholesterol and addressing any concerns you may have about your medication.

Are there any specific risk factors that increase the likelihood of statin-induced liver damage?

While severe liver damage is rare, certain factors may slightly increase the risk of statin-induced liver enzyme elevations. These include:

  • Pre-existing liver disease
  • Heavy alcohol consumption
  • Taking multiple medications that are metabolized by the liver
  • Higher doses of statins

Your doctor will carefully consider these factors when prescribing a statin and may monitor your liver function more closely if you have any of these risk factors.

Frequently Asked Questions (FAQ)

How common is liver damage from statins?

Significant liver damage from statins is extremely rare, occurring in only a very small percentage of users. Mild elevations in liver enzymes are more common but usually not harmful and often resolve on their own.

Why are liver enzymes monitored when taking statins?

Liver enzymes are monitored to detect any potential, albeit rare, adverse effects on the liver. This monitoring allows your doctor to identify any issues early and make necessary adjustments to your treatment plan.

Can I drink alcohol while taking statins?

It is generally advised to limit alcohol consumption while taking statins. Heavy alcohol use can also affect liver health and may increase the risk of statin-related liver enzyme elevations. Discuss your alcohol intake with your doctor.

Will my doctor stop my statin if my liver enzymes are slightly elevated?

Not necessarily. Mild and temporary elevations in liver enzymes often do not require stopping the statin. Your doctor will assess the situation, consider other factors, and decide on the best course of action, which might include continued monitoring or a dose adjustment.
